Tree Service in Doylestown, PA
Tree service encompasses a range of professional care and maintenance for trees on residential properties. Common projects include tree trimming and pruning to promote healthy growth, removal of dead or hazardous branches, and complete tree removal when a tree poses a risk or is no longer viable. Property owners often seek these services to improve safety, enhance landscape appearance, or address storm damage. Before requesting tree service, homeowners should consider the specific condition of their trees, the scope of work needed, and any potential impact on surrounding structures or plants.
Understanding the details of the project is essential for property owners. This includes identifying whether a tree needs partial pruning, crown thinning, or full removal, as well as evaluating the accessibility of the site and any potential restrictions. It’s also helpful to know about local regulations or neighborhood guidelines related to tree removal or trimming. Clear communication about the desired outcome and the current state of the trees can help ensure the service addresses the property owner’s goals effectively.

Common Tree Service Jobs
Tree trimming - shaping and pruning to maintain tree health and appearance.
Tree removal - safely taking down hazardous or unwanted trees.
Stump grinding - removing tree stumps to improve landscape safety and aesthetics.
Emergency tree services - responding to storm damage or fallen trees promptly.
Cabling and bracing - supporting weak or split branches to prevent failure.
Consultation services - assessing tree health and recommending appropriate care.
Tree Service Questions
What tree services are commonly requested? Tree trimming, removal, pruning, and stump grinding are typical projects for property maintenance and safety.
How can I tell if a tree needs to be removed? Signs include dead or diseased branches, structural instability, or damage from storms that compromise safety.
What should I consider before pruning a tree? It's important to prune for health and aesthetics, avoiding excessive cuts that can stress the tree or cause damage.
Why is professional tree service important? Professionals ensure proper techniques are used to protect property and maintain the health of trees during any project.
